THE CHALLENGE
A global platform that couldn't keep up with a global audience
SEMI connects 2,400+ member organizations and 1.3 million professionals across a multilingual, multi-regional footprint (North America, Europe, and Asia). Their digital presence needed to match that scale.
- Homepage, event pages, and navigation were underperforming on usability and load speed
- Regional teams had no consistent, reusable building blocks for content
- Analytics sat in a fragmented Universal Analytics setup, disorganized across regions and languages, so reporting was unreliable
- There was no single sign-on, so users managed multiple credentials
- Shopify products weren't served based on user context
- Irrelevant keyword traffic was inflating bounce rates and polluting reports
THE SOLUTION
Building a platform that serves a global professional community
Platform redesign and 150+ component library
Specbee redesigned SEMI's homepage, event pages, and navigation. Then built a library of 150+ reusable Drupal components that regional teams could use to create and update content without starting from scratch or waiting on developers.
- Homepage, event page, and navigation redesign
- 150+ reusable Drupal components built and documented
- Faster content creation for regional marketing teams
- Consistent experience across multilingual, multi-regional properties
Personalization through SSO and Salesforce integration
Single sign-on removed the login friction, fragmenting the SEMI user experience. Salesforce data was integrated to serve personalized content and product recommendations based on who the user was.
- SSO implementation across SEMI's digital properties
- Salesforce data integration for experience personalization
- Shopify integration for contextually relevant product recommendations
- User profile-driven content surfacing
Analytics rebuild and traffic quality improvements
The migration from Universal Analytics to GA4 gave SEMI accurate, region-wise tracking for the first time. LookerStudio dashboards were built for real-time reporting. Over 1,000 irrelevant keywords were removed to improve organic traffic quality.
- Full GA4 migration with region-wise tracking
- Real-time LookerStudio dashboards
- Crazy Egg integration for user behavior insights
- 1,000+ irrelevant keywords removed from organic targeting
- Google Tag Manager for scalable event tracking

The Results
A platform that finally matches the scale of the association it serves
Measured across content creation speed, analytics accuracy, and personalization.
| Metric | Before | After |
|---|---|---|
| Content creation | Ad hoc, slow | 150+ reusable components |
| Analytics | Universal Analytics (inaccurate) | GA4 with region and language tracking |
| User login | Multiple credentials | Single sign-on |
| Personalization | Generic, same for all | Salesforce-driven by user profile |
| Traffic quality | Irrelevant keyword traffic | 1,000+ keywords removed |
| Reporting | High monthly overhead | Cut by 60% |
